Enable job alerts via email!

Graphic and Multimedia Designer

West Thames College

City Of London

On-site

GBP 60,000 - 80,000

Full time

Today
Be an early applicant

Job summary

A leading educational institution in London is seeking a Graphic and Multimedia Designer to enhance its brand identity through creative and innovative designs. Key responsibilities include working closely with the Marketing Team and managing marketing productions across print and digital platforms. The ideal candidate should possess strong design skills and a keen understanding of brand values. This position offers a unique opportunity to impact the college's profile significantly.

Qualifications

  • Creative and innovative design skills are essential.
  • Ability to manage design and production processes.
  • Strong understanding of brand identity and marketing.

Responsibilities

  • Act as the College Brand Guardian to strengthen identity.
  • Work with the Marketing Team on creative campaigns.
  • Manage production of marketing publications and multimedia.
Job description
Overview

West Thames College is one of the most exciting and successful colleges of further and higher education in London. Our vibrant campuses in Isleworth and Feltham have some of the best facilities in the country. We support a diverse student population and foster a culture of continuous professional development for staff.

We are a values-based and highly inclusive college serving a vibrant and diverse area, offering courses from pre-entry through to Higher Education, Apprenticeship and Traineeship programmes to meet the skills needs of our students aged 14 upwards. We are committed to safeguarding our students and practice safe staff recruitment and screening for staff and volunteers who work with young students or vulnerable adults. It is an offence to apply for a role if you are barred from engaging in regulated activity relevant to children.

Targeted Retention Incentive Payment
  • Eligible further education (FE) teachers can claim a targeted retention incentive payment for teaching specific courses. This post is in scope for eligibility.
  • For the 2025 to 2026 academic year, the payment ranges from £2,000 to £6,000 and is paid in one lump sum.
  • You must be in the first 5 years of your FE teaching career to claim. You must have started your first role with FE teaching responsibilities at a post-16 only FE provider in England during or after the 2021 to 2022 academic year.
  • More information can be found here: https://www.gov.uk/guidance/targeted-retention-incentive-payments-for-fe-teachers
Role purpose

The purpose of the post is to act as the College Brand Guardian, ensuring that all creative work reflects and strengthens West Thames College's identity and values. The postholder will work closely with the Marketing Team to raise the College's profile across all internal and external audiences through highly creative, innovative, and consistent design concepts. They will manage the design and production process for all marketing publications, campaigns, promotional materials, multimedia content, and installations, ensuring quality, creativity, and impact across print and digital channels.

Full details of the post can be found in the Job Description and Person Specification.

Other information

We reserve the right to bring forward the closing date of the adverts should we receive a sufficient level of interest. Most roles advertised on AoC Jobs are posted directly by the college or employing organisation and are not handled by the AoC Recruitment Team. If you would like to hear about interim and/or permanent roles being handled by AoC Recruitment, please send your CV to [emailprotected] and one of the team will be in touch.

Questions for the above job?

To add multiple emails please separate with a comma (,)

Your question for "Graphic and Multimedia Designer" at "West Thames College" has been sent successfully.

Please allow some time for West Thames College to reply. We will email you when they have replied; please check your junk mail just in case.

Application process

You're about to be taken to the employer's website to complete your application. Please either log in, or enter your name and email address before we re-direct you.

Want to track your application? Log in or register first. Name * Email *

You're already registered with us

Please choose how you'd like to continue with your application:

We'd love to send you information about Jobs and Services from AoC Jobs by email. Yes please. I’d like to receive career related emails from AoC Jobs and From the Association of Colleges/AoC Create about membership services, FE news, events and training opportunities.

Before we send your question to West Thames College

AoCJobs, part of the Association of Colleges, connects teachers and support staff with schools and colleges for online job opportunities.

For security purposes we allow 60 days of inactivity on the site before we automatically log you out. Click on the "I need more time" button to extend your session.

Get your free, confidential resume review.
or drag and drop a PDF, DOC, DOCX, ODT, or PAGES file up to 5MB.